Review of The Look of Silence (2014) by Bill Goodykoontz for Arizona Republic — 26 Aug 2015
What Rukun wants, one suspects, is closure. What he gives the rest of us is a face in which to see the pain the butchers caused, a reminder that the architects of a massive tragedy remain present and unrepentant, the personification of the evil men do and a warning that it could happen again.
